MTNW?s tension monitoring systems include a certi ed tension link, rugged water proof local display and a laptop PC with data-logging software. The system is plug-and-play for quick set up which allows for more time testing and lower fuel costs. The engineer can now watch the tension lo- cally, but also know that the data-logging software is catch- ing every tension spike for post-test analysis. ?MTNW equipment can accommodate tests as simple as full ahead or astern to more complicated tests which seek to correlate line tension to engine RPMs and other variables. The Winch- DAC software prints easy-to-read PDFs of each test. MTNW?s equipment is available for bollard pull testing and certi cation for tugboats and can be used as a rental device so that more naval architects, tugboat operations managers, and engineers can perform these services on their own. MTNW?s equipment is certi ed regularly and MTNW will work with certifying witnesses from DNV, ABS, Lloyds, Bureau Veritas and any other required certi- fying body.
